Reproducing the full life of Jesus by discipling one another in missional congregations where everyone knows your name. At PBC our longing is that people encounter the Lord Himself. We regularly pray that someone who joins us will be drawn to some inescapable conclusions:“God is really among you!”“Look how you love one another!”And that after ministry their sense would be that “God did that!” This leaves us dependent upon God because ultimately it is about whether He does this or not.
